What Causes Redness In Eyes?

The white portion of my 6 month old daughter s right eye is very red. It is not crusty, does not seem to be hurting her, but the entire thing has been very red all day today. The white of her eye is the only thing that is effected, around the eye looks fine.

Red eye in 6 mth old can be due to some allergic reaction secondary to some foreign body like dust of something irritating the eye. Also it can mean a possible conjunctivitis which is infection of the eye. As a home remedy , I would rrequest you to wash the eye with clean water multiple times a day. You might need to start on antibiotic eye drops . however it's better child is examined by a pediatrician before you start any medical therapy. Take care.
